Foundations of AI-driven trading
At the core, AI-backed tokens rely on algorithms to identify patterns, optimize entries, and forecast near-term moves. They can offer advantages in scanning across many markets faster than a human, but they also introduce complexity, including model drift and liquidity considerations. Before you place a trade, define your time horizon, risk tolerance, and how you will measure success. A deliberate framework helps you stay objective when volatility spikes.
Essential strategies for day trading AI-backed crypto tokens
- 1) Build a rule-based plan: Define entry and exit criteria, stop-loss levels, and a maximum daily loss. Write these rules down and stick to them when the market roars.
- 2) Backtest and validate AI indicators: Use historical data to verify claims and avoid overfitting. Backtesting can reveal when an indicator performs well in calm markets but breaks in sudden swings.
- 3) Manage position sizing and risk: A practical rule is to risk only a small percentage of your capital per trade. In practice, this means calibrating position size to account for the token's volatility and the spread you pay to enter and exit.
- 4) Monitor liquidity and slippage: AI models can signal good opportunities, but if liquidity is thin, your fills may be unfavorable. Prefer tokens with robust order books and reasonable spreads.

Alongside hardware, keep a routine for data checks. Use a short morning briefing to skim liquidity conditions, overnight news, and any changes to token fundamentals. An AI-driven approach thrives on clean inputs; noisy data leads to noisy outputs. Consider a lightweight checklist that covers signal quality, risk controls, and exit scenarios before you begin trading.

Putting it into practice
Start small, iterate quickly, and document your results. An effective day-trading routine blends AI insights with human oversight. Track your win rate, average risk per trade, and the time you spend reviewing charts versus executing orders. Over weeks of careful practice, patterns emerge, and your decisions become more consistent, even as markets flip on a dime.
